<html><head><meta name="color-scheme" content="light dark"></head><body><pre style="word-wrap: break-word; white-space: pre-wrap;">/** Shopify CDN: Minification failed

Line 214:20 Expected ":"

**/

.announcement-bar__message {
  padding: .2rem 1rem;

}
.category-desription-separator, .separator{
  margin: unset;
}
.collection-breadcrumbs-container{
    width : 80%;
  margin: auto;
}
.main-content-container-productlist{
  display:flex;
  width : 80%;
  margin: auto;
  justify-content: space-around;
}
.left-content-container-layerednav{
  width : 30%;
}
.right-content-container-productlist{
  width : 66%;
}
.color-variant-ul li{
  display: inline-block;
}
.color-variant-ul{
  padding: unset;
}
.product-price-conatiner span{
  border : 1px solid black;
  padding : 5px;
  border-radius: 55px;
  float:right;
  clear:right;
}
.main-content-product-container{
  padding: 10px ;
}
.individual-product-container {
    width: 240px;
    padding: 5px
}
.main-content-product-container {
    display: grid;
    grid-template-columns: auto auto auto;
}
.load-more_wrap{
  margin-top: 60px;
  text-align: center;
}
.load-more_wrap img{
  max-width: 25px;
}
.product-count-and-sorting-container {
    display: flex;
    justify-content: space-between;
}
.collection-filter-container hr{
  margin-top: 20px;
  margin-bottom: 20px;
}
.collection-filter-form li::marker {
  content: '';
}
.collection-filter-form ul{
  padding:unset;
}
.collection-product-display-image{
  width: 100%
}

/* CSS By Yash Sharma */


  progress[value] {
	-webkit-appearance:none;
    -moz-appearance:none;
    appearance: none;
	border: none;
	width: 100%;
    height: 1.25rem;
    background-color: whiteSmoke;
	border-radius: 10px;
	box-shadow: 0 2px 3px rgba(0,0,0,.5) inset;
	position: relative;
	margin: 0 0 1.5em;
}
progress[value]::-webkit-progress-bar {
	background-color: whiteSmoke;
	border-radius: 10px;
	box-shadow: 0 2px 3px rgba(0,0,0,.5) inset;
}
progress[value]::-webkit-progress-value {
	position: relative;
	border-radius:10px;
    background-color: #2c007b;
}
progress[value]::-moz-progress-bar {
	background-color:#2c007b;
	border-radius:10px;
}
  
.item_reserve_text {
    background: #271558;
    color: #fff;
    text-align: center;
}

span#reserve_counter {
    font-weight: 500;
    font-size: 20px;
}
#prvw_label__text__0 {
    display: none;
}

.ROS-sub-box-design-3 &gt; div:first-child {
    display: none;
}

div#prvw__bundle_container {
    background: rgb(23 34 171 / 5%);
    padding: 20px;
    border-radius:0 0 10px 10px;
    border: 1px solid #1722AB;
}

.prvw_block .block__cbwrapper .block__cb label {
    border-color: #1722AB;
}

.prvw_block .block__cbwrapper .block__cb .prvw_pair[type=radio]:checked+label {
    background: #1722AB !important;
    border-color: #1722AB !important;
    color: #ffffff !important;
    border-width: 2px !important;
}

.prvw_block .block__cbwrapper .block__cb .prvw_pair[type=radio]:checked+label h5, .prvw_block .block__cbwrapper .block__cb .prvw_pair[type=radio]:checked+label h4 {
    color: #ffffff !important;
    font-weight: 700 !important;
}
  .product__package-choose{
    display:flex;
    flex-wrap:wrap;
  }
  .product__package-choose &gt; *{
    width:100%;
  }
  .product__package-choose .product-form {
    order: 2;
    margin: 0 !important;
}
  .product__package-choose .ROS-Continer-3{
    margin-top: 0;
    margin-bottom: 0;
  }
  .product__package-choose .ROS-Continer-3 p{
     margin-top: 0;
  }
  .product__package-choose .product-form__buttons{
    display:none;
  }
  .product__package-choose .in-stock{
    order:1;
  }
  .product__package-choose #prvw__bundle_container{
    order:3;
  }
  .product__package-choose .ROS-sub-box-design-3{
        border-width: 2px!important;
        border-color:#DDDDDD !important
  }
.product__package-choose .ROS-sub-box-design-3{
    border: 1px solid #1722AB !important;
    border-radius: 10px 10px 0 0;
}
  .product__package-choose .ROS-design-3 label.ROS-border-bot-none, 
  .product__package-choose .ROS-Continer-3 input[type=radio]+label{
    border:0;
    background: #fff;
    border-radius: 10px 10px 0 0;
  }
/**patrick css**/
#section_product-description-block .block__item--img{ padding-right:2.5rem}
#section_product-description-block .block__item--img &gt; img{border-radius: 24px 24px 0 0; width: 100%;}
 .product-reviews{ background:#101878; border-radius:0px 0px 24px 24px; padding:20px; color:#fff; margin-top:3rem; max-width: 100%;}
 .product-reviews ul{margin:14px 0 0 0; padding:0px;}
 .product-reviews li{margin:0px; padding:0px; list-style:none}
.product-reviews li p {   margin: 9px 0 10px 0px; padding: 0;}
.product-reviews .userinfo { display: grid; grid-template-columns: 46px auto; gap: 20px; align-items: center; border-bottom:#444DBB solid 1px;     align-items: flex-start;     padding-bottom: 10px;}
.product-reviews .userinfo .img{ border-radius:50%}
.product-reviews .userinfo .img img{ border-radius:100% !important; width:46px; height:46px;}
.product-reviews .userinfo .info strong { width: 100%; display: block; font-size: 16px;  font-weight: bold;}
.product-reviews .userinfo .info span { width: 100%; display: flex; font-size: 16px; color:#FCB38E; align-items:center;  font-weight: 600;}
.product-reviews .userinfo .info span img { margin-right: 6px; height: 22px; width: 22px; position: relative; top: -3px;}
.product--right .product__media-wrapper .alert.stock-status{display: block !important;}
.product--right .product__media-wrapper .alert{display: block !important;}

.image-left .block__item--img img, .image-right .block__item--img img{ width:100%}
#star-rating img{ width:auto }
.home-category__slider .category-item&gt;.category-item--link:hover .category-item__image.img_bg {margin-bottom:-60px;}
.banner__content .jdgm-all-reviews-text span.jdgm-all-reviews-text__text{color:#000 !important}
.slider-component-desktop .slider--desktop{ margin-top:0px !important}
#product-grid li{ margin-bottom:15px}

.bgGray{ backgroundL#F4F6F8}
.product-form__buttons_new {margin-top: 20px;}
.product-reviews-card__product #star-rating img {
  width: 115px;
  margin-top: -7px;
}

.jdgm-preview-badge .jdgm-star{ padding-right:8px !important; font-size:15px !important}

.jdgm-prev-badge__text{ margin-left:10px !important}
#reviews-count{ margin-left:8px !important; position: relative;
  top: -2px;
}

.landing-review{ border-radius:0px 24px 24px 24px !important; margin-top:10rem !important}

.product-page-reviews{border-radius:0px 24px 24px 24px !important;}
  
.stock-status-wrapper progress[value]::-webkit-progress-bar {
  box-shadow: none;
  background: #DFE3E8;
}
.stock-status-wrapper progress[value]{    
    margin-bottom: 0;
    box-shadow: none!important;
    color: rgba(var(--color-button), 1);
}
.stock-status-wrapper progress::-webkit-progress-value {
  background-color: #FF6C22; /* Custom color */
}
.stock-status-wrapper{
    background-color: #F4F6F8;
    padding: 20px;
    margin-top: 30px;
  border-radius: 10px;
}

.prvw__bundle_container{
    background: rgb(23 34 171 / 5%);
    padding: 20px;
    border-radius: 0 0 10px 10px;
    border: 1px solid #1722AB;
  }
  .prvw__bundle_container { display:block !important;}

  .block__cbwrapper label#prvw__label_1 {
    border-color: #1722AB !important;
    border-width: 1px !important;
}
.content-disabled{
  pointer-events:none;
}

</pre></body></html>